Spicy Beef Sloppy Joes
Prep: 20 minutes
Cook: 4 hours (high) or 8 hours (low)

Ingredients
2 lb. lean ground beef
2 16-oz. jars salsa
3 cups sliced fresh mushrooms (8 oz.)
1-1/2 cups shredded carrots (3 medium)
1-1/2 cups finely chopped red and/or green sweet pepper
1/3 cup tomato paste
2 tsp. dried basil, crushed
1 tsp. dried oregano, crushed
1/2 tsp. salt
1/4 tsp. cayenne pepper
4 cloves garlic, minced
6 kaiser rolls, split and toasted

Directions
1. In a skillet cook beef over medium heat until brown, stirring to break meat in pieces. Drain fat. In 5- or 6-qt. slow cooker stir together beef and remaining ingredients (except rolls).

2. Cover; cook on high-heat setting 4 to 5 hours or low-heat setting 8 to 10 hours.

3. Reserve 5 cups of the meat mixture for Spicy Beef Taco Salad (below); cover tightly, refrigerate. Serve remaining meat mixture on toasted kaiser rolls. Makes 6 servings plus additional meat mixture for Spicy Beef Taco Salad.

Nutrition facts per serving:
Calories 294
Total Fat (g) 8
Saturated Fat (g) 3
Monounsaturated Fat (g) 3
Polyunsaturated Fat (g) 1
Cholesterol (mg) 36
Sodium (mg) 756
Carbohydrate (g) 37
Total Sugar (g) 5
Fiber (g) 3
Protein (g) 18
Vitamin C (DV%) 42
Calcium (DV%) 8
Iron (DV%) 20
*Percent Daily Values are base on a 2,000 calorie diet
